San Pacific San Francisco 1970s-80s Pastel Ceramic Vase With Corner Opening red serving bowls The mold is glazed aboveI have seen a few other San Pacific ceramic vases from the 70s 80s,, but none as striking and unusual as this one, with a fabulous all over triangular relief pattern and drippy green and salmon colored glaze over cream slip. Best is the pinched edge along one side and almost pitcher like opening at the corner of the other, giving it a decisive edginess. It feels very early 80s, with a Southwestern flair to boot. The vase has its original sticker on
